    FAUNA

    (FONTCUBERTA, JOAN). Fontcuberta, Joan & Pere Formiguera. Utrera (Seville), SPAIN: PHOTOVISON, 1999. First Edition Thus. 8vo. Illustrated Boards. Photography Monograph. Fine/No Jacket - As Issued. 136pp, profusely illustrated in b&w. Text in Spanish. Designed by Tuna Ciner and Joan Fontcuberta. In a protective clear acetate dustwrapper. A charming entry in the annals of late twentieth century cryptozoology, "Fauna" purports to undertake the photographic and classificatory coverage of several species of heretofore unknown animal life discovered chiefly in Africa and Asia during the expeditions of one "Dr. Peter Ameisenhaufen". While the presence of wry Catalan photographic fauxteur Joan Fontcuberta leaves the veracity of this intriguing volume subject to interpretation, all its participants, real or imagined, deserve an "A" for concept and execution. A brand new, most handsome example of the hardbound 1999 PHOTOVISION Spanish language edition (whose 1988 predecessor is cited on pages 342-343 of The Hasselblad Center's "The Open Book", pages 262-64 of "The Book of 101 Books", page 40 of "From Fair to Fine 2" and page 140 of "From Fair to Fine 3"). 84-86620-15-5 Inventory Number: 026623
